frig up

C1 slang separable transitive
In simple words

To make a mess of something and ruin it.

Meanings

1 C1 idiomatic slang

To ruin or spoil something, especially through incompetence or a careless mistake.

"I totally frigged up the recipe by adding salt instead of sugar."

Grammar: separable
Usage notes

Vulgar and informal. British English. 'Frig' historically carries sexual connotations but in this use functions as a euphemism for a stronger expletive. Avoid in formal or professional settings.
